In 2010 Hockenheim will host the German round of the Formula One championship. The Hockenheim Grand Prix circuit is well loved by spectators with an excellent stadium complex with big grandstands high over the F1 track for superb views. Hockenheim is fast too, like Monza, and very demanding on the Formula One drivers.

Germany - Low Emission Zones
Many cities throughout Germany have or are about to implement Low Emission Zones into which only vehicles displaying an Emission Badge (Umwelt Plakette) are allowed to enter. Vehicles entering a Green Zone and not displaying the badge are likely to be fined euros 40.
